Lot Description
Giulio Cesare Procaccini
(Italian, born c. 1574-1625)
Christ Healing the Sick (a double-sided drawing)
pen and brown ink and graphite on paper
recto: inscribed 37 G.C. Procaccino (lower right); bears collector's stamp (Lugt 1223) (lower left); verso: inscribed G220 (upper center); inscribed y and z2132 (lower center); bears partial collector's stamp (lower left)
6 5/8 x 7 inches.
This lot is located in Chicago.
Property from a Prominent Rhode Island Family

Provenance:
Giuseppe Vallardi (1784-1863), Milan
Condition Report
Framed: 14 1/4 x 14 1/4 x1 inches.
Sheet is attached to mat window on upper right and left corners; small repairs to upper right and lower right corners; one pinpoint brown spot in center; faint brown staining scattered throughout, mostly visible on the verso. Under UV light: a small fill to the lower right corner fluoresces, as well as a small area in the lower left corner. Additional images available upon request.
